Air Flow Meter/Sensor: Service and Repair



Mass Air Flow Sensor (205)

To remove

IMPORTANT: Take care when releasing the locking mechanism on the connector so as not to damage the connector. Pull the halves straight apart to avoid bending the pins. For further information regarding connectors, refer to Connectors, handling and inspection.

1. Remove the bolts holding the intake manifold to the radiator member.
2. Detach the connector.





3. Detach the hose clips and remove the mass air flow sensor.

To fit
1. Fit the mass air flow sensor and tighten the hose clips.

IMPORTANT: Take care when plugging in the connector so as not to damage or press out the pins/sleeves in the connector. For further information regarding connectors, refer to Connectors, handling and inspection.





2. Plug in the connector.
3. Fit the bolts holding the intake manifold to the radiator member.
